EXS24 mkII Instrument Editor window
EXS24 mkII Instrument Editor overview
The Instrument Editor is used to create and edit sampler instruments. A sampler instrument
consists of zones and groups:
A zone is a location into which a single sample (an audio le) is loaded from a hard disk. You
can edit zone parameters in Zones view.
Zones can be assigned to groups, which provide parameters that allow you to simultaneously
edit all zones in the group. You can dene as many groups as required. You can edit group
parameters in Groups view.
Note: The Instrument Editor is available only when Advanced Editing is enabled in your host
application preferences.
See Create EXS24 mkII instruments on page 195, Create EXS24 mkII zones, Create EXS24 mkII
groups, and Zone and group edit overview on page 199.
The Instrument Editor window has two views: Zones view and Groups view. Zones view displays
zones and associated parameters in the parameter area. Groups view shows groups and
associated parameters. See EXS24 mkII Zones and Groups view.

Open the EXS24 mkII Instrument Editor
m Click the Edit button in the Parameter window.
Note: If no sampler instrument is loaded when you click the Edit button, a new instrument is
automatically created.
